Introduction

West Sikkim, often called the “Hidden Gem of Sikkim,” is a serene region offering lush landscapes, pristine lakes, and panoramic mountain views. Known for its tranquil monasteries, charming villages, and vibrant local culture, West Sikkim is perfect for travelers seeking peace, adventure, and nature. The region is less crowded than other parts of Sikkim, making it ideal for those who want an offbeat experience amidst the Himalayas.

Top Attractive Place in Sikkim

 

1. Yuksom – The Gateway to West Sikkim
Yuksom is historically significant as the coronation site of the first Chogyal (king) of Sikkim. Surrounded by lush forests and towering mountains, it’s a starting point for treks like the famous Dzongri and Goecha La.

2. Pelling – Scenic Views and Heritage
Pelling is famous for its breathtaking views of Kanchenjunga, the Pemayangtse Monastery, and the Skywalk. The town is dotted with quaint guesthouses and local markets, making it perfect for photography and relaxation.

3. Khecheopalri Lake
Considered sacred by both Buddhists and Hindus, this heart-shaped lake is believed to fulfill wishes. Its serene surroundings and reflective waters make it a must-visit spiritual and nature spot.

4. Rabdentse Ruins
Once the second capital of Sikkim, Rabdentse’s ruins offer a glimpse into the region’s royal past. The site is surrounded by forests and offers spectacular views of the mountains.

5. Sangachok and Sanga Choeling Monastery
Perched atop a ridge, Sanga Choeling Monastery is one of the oldest monasteries in Sikkim. It provides a peaceful retreat with panoramic views of the surrounding hills.

📅 Best Time to Visit

West Sikkim can be visited throughout the year:

  • Spring (March–May): Blooming flowers and pleasant weather.

  • Summer (June–August): Green landscapes and moderate temperatures.

  • Autumn (September–November): Clear skies perfect for mountain views.

  • Winter (December–February): Snow-capped peaks and a tranquil experience.

🎯 Things to Do

  • Trekking: Dzongri, Goecha La, and other trails for adventure enthusiasts.

  • Photography: Capture the stunning landscapes, monasteries, and local culture.

  • Nature Walks: Explore dense forests, rivers, and serene villages.

  • Cultural Exploration: Visit monasteries, local temples, and interact with the warm locals.

🍲 Local Food

West Sikkim offers traditional Sikkimese delicacies like momo, thukpa, gundruk soup, and churpi (local cheese). Street-side eateries and local restaurants provide authentic flavors for every palate.

🏨 Where to Say

From luxury resorts in Pelling to cozy homestays in Yuksom and Rabdentse, West Sikkim offers accommodations for all travelers. Many homestays provide a local experience with home-cooked meals and Himalayan hospitality.

Travel Tips 🧳

  • Carry warm clothes, especially in the winter months.

  • Respect local customs and traditions while visiting monasteries.

  • Always keep trekking essentials if planning long hikes.

  • Book permits in advance for restricted areas.

🗺️ Nearby Destinations

  • Gangtok – 115 km from Pelling, the capital of Sikkim.

  • North Sikkim – Explore Gurudongmar Lake and Yumthang Valley.

  • East Sikkim – Visit Tsomgo Lake and Nathula Pass.
